本文介绍了一款新开发的Eclipse插件,该插件专为PHP编程设计,旨在提升代码开发效率。作为一款实用的软件工具,它提供了丰富的编程辅助功能,基本满足了用户的需求。
Eclipse插件, PHP编程, 代码开发, 软件工具, 编程辅助
Eclipse作为一个广泛使用的开源集成开发环境(IDE),自2001年发布以来,就因其高度可扩展性和强大的社区支持而受到开发者的青睐。随着技术的发展和编程语言的多样化,Eclipse平台上的插件也日益丰富,涵盖了从Java到C++、Python等众多编程领域。对于PHP开发者而言,Eclipse插件的出现极大地提升了他们的开发效率。随着PHP应用范围的不断扩大,对高效、便捷的开发工具的需求也日益增长,这促使开发者们不断探索和完善Eclipse插件的功能,以更好地服务于PHP编程。
PHP作为一种广泛应用于Web开发的脚本语言,其简洁易用的特点吸引了大量开发者。然而,在实际开发过程中,PHP项目往往涉及大量的文件管理和代码编写工作,这对开发效率提出了挑战。因此,PHP开发者对Eclipse插件的需求主要集中在以下几个方面:一是代码提示和自动补全功能,帮助开发者快速编写代码;二是错误检测和调试支持,减少代码错误并提高调试效率;三是项目管理和版本控制集成,方便团队协作和版本管理。这些需求反映了PHP开发者对提高开发效率和代码质量的迫切愿望。
为了满足PHP开发者的需求,这款新开发的Eclipse插件采用了先进的技术栈。首先,在插件架构上选择了Eclipse的Plug-in Development Environment (PDE),这是一套成熟且稳定的开发框架,能够确保插件与Eclipse IDE的良好兼容性。其次,在代码分析和提示方面,插件利用了PHP语言特性,结合静态代码分析技术,实现了智能代码提示和自动补全功能。此外,插件还集成了Git等版本控制系统,使得项目管理和版本控制更加便捷。这些技术选型不仅保证了插件的功能实现,也为后续的维护和升级奠定了坚实的基础。
安装这款Eclipse插件非常简单,只需遵循以下步骤即可完成:首先,打开Eclipse IDE,进入“Help”菜单下的“Install New Software...”选项;接着,在“Work with:”下拉列表中选择合适的更新站点,或者手动输入插件的下载地址;最后,搜索并勾选所需的插件,点击“Next”按钮按照提示完成安装过程。安装完成后,用户可以根据个人习惯进行一些基本配置,如设置代码样式、启用或禁用特定功能等,以达到最佳的使用体验。通过简单的几步操作,用户就能享受到这款插件带来的便利,显著提升PHP项目的开发效率。
本节将详细介绍这款新开发的Eclipse插件的主要功能。作为一款专为PHP编程设计的软件工具,该插件旨在通过一系列实用的编程辅助功能来提升开发效率。以下是该插件的核心功能概述:
这些功能共同构成了一个全面的开发辅助系统,旨在简化PHP项目的开发流程,提高代码质量和开发效率。
代码智能提示是该插件的一项重要功能,它能够根据当前上下文提供精确的代码建议。当开发者开始输入时,插件会自动显示可能的函数名、变量名以及其他代码元素,极大地减少了键盘输入量。此外,该功能还支持基于上下文的代码片段建议,例如当开发者输入某个类名时,插件会自动列出该类的所有可用方法及其参数。这种智能提示不仅提高了编码速度,还减少了因记忆API细节而产生的错误。
语法错误检查与修复功能是提高代码质量的关键。该插件能够在开发者编写代码的同时实时检测语法错误,并在编辑器中高亮显示问题所在位置。更重要的是,插件还会提供具体的修复建议,帮助开发者快速解决问题。这一功能对于初学者尤其有用,因为它可以即时反馈错误信息,帮助他们更快地掌握正确的编程实践。
调试与优化工具是该插件的另一大亮点。它内置了一个功能强大的调试器,支持设置断点、单步执行、查看变量值等功能,使开发者能够轻松定位和解决程序中的逻辑错误。此外,插件还提供了一系列性能分析工具,可以帮助开发者识别代码中的瓶颈,并给出优化建议。这些工具对于提高应用程序的运行效率至关重要,尤其是在处理大规模数据或复杂业务逻辑时。
为了充分利用这款新开发的Eclipse插件,开发者需要遵循一系列明确的步骤来进行安装、配置以及使用。本节将详细介绍这些步骤,帮助用户快速上手并提高PHP项目的开发效率。
安装这款Eclipse插件的过程非常直观,只需几个简单的步骤即可完成。具体步骤如下:
安装完成后,为了更好地适应个人的工作习惯和项目需求,还需要对插件进行一些基本配置。以下是配置插件环境的关键步骤:
完成安装和配置后,就可以开始使用这款插件进行PHP编程了。以下是使用插件进行PHP编程的一些实用技巧:
通过以上步骤,开发者可以充分利用这款Eclipse插件的强大功能,显著提升PHP项目的开发效率和代码质量。
在插件发布之后,开发团队收到了来自不同背景用户的积极反馈。大多数用户表示,这款Eclipse插件极大地提高了他们的开发效率,特别是在代码智能提示、语法错误检查与修复以及调试与优化工具等方面表现突出。许多PHP开发者特别赞赏插件的代码智能提示功能,认为它大大加快了代码编写的速度,并减少了因记忆API细节而产生的错误。同时,语法错误检查与修复功能也被认为是提高代码质量的重要工具,它能够及时发现并帮助修复语法错误,减少了调试时间。此外,内置的调试与优化工具也受到了好评,它们帮助开发者更有效地定位问题并优化代码性能。
为了进一步了解用户的需求和使用体验,开发团队采取了多种方式收集用户反馈。一方面,通过在线问卷的形式,邀请用户分享他们在使用插件过程中的感受和建议。另一方面,开发团队还设立了专门的论坛和技术支持邮箱,鼓励用户提出具体的问题和改进建议。此外,开发团队还定期参加相关的开发者大会和技术交流活动,直接与用户面对面交流,了解他们的需求和期望。
通过对收集到的用户反馈进行综合分析,开发团队发现大部分用户对该插件的需求满足度较高。特别是在代码智能提示、语法错误检查与修复以及调试与优化工具等方面,用户普遍表示满意。然而,也有一些用户提出了更高的期望,希望插件能够提供更多高级功能,如更精细的代码重构工具、更强大的性能分析工具等。此外,还有用户提到希望能够支持更多的第三方库和框架,以适应不同的开发场景。
基于用户反馈和需求满足度评估的结果,开发团队确定了几项改进的方向。首先,计划增加更多高级功能,如代码重构工具,以满足高级用户的需求。其次,将进一步优化现有的调试与优化工具,提高其准确性和实用性。此外,还将考虑增加对更多第三方库和框架的支持,以扩大插件的应用范围。最后,开发团队还将继续关注用户反馈,定期发布更新,以确保插件能够持续满足用户的需求,并不断提升用户体验。
随着Web开发领域的不断发展,PHP作为一种重要的服务器端脚本语言,其应用范围也在不断扩大。这款新开发的Eclipse插件,凭借其强大的功能和良好的用户体验,在行业内拥有广阔的应用前景。首先,随着PHP在电子商务、社交网络等领域的广泛应用,对高效、便捷的开发工具的需求将持续增长。这款插件通过提供代码智能提示、语法错误检查与修复等功能,能够显著提高开发效率,满足市场对高质量PHP应用的需求。其次,随着云计算和微服务架构的兴起,PHP开发者面临着更加复杂的技术挑战,这款插件通过内置的调试与优化工具,可以帮助开发者更好地应对这些挑战,提高应用程序的稳定性和性能。因此,预计在未来几年内,这款插件将在PHP开发领域发挥重要作用,成为众多开发者的首选工具之一。
近年来,PHP开发呈现出几大趋势。首先,随着前端技术的快速发展,PHP开发者越来越注重前后端分离的设计模式,这要求PHP应用能够提供稳定可靠的API接口。为此,这款Eclipse插件通过提供强大的代码提示和调试功能,有助于开发者构建高质量的后端服务。其次,安全性一直是Web开发中的重要议题,随着网络安全威胁的不断增加,PHP开发者需要更加重视代码的安全性。这款插件通过实时的语法错误检查与修复功能,能够帮助开发者避免常见的安全漏洞,提高应用程序的安全性。最后,随着敏捷开发理念的普及,团队协作和版本控制变得尤为重要。这款插件通过集成Git等版本控制系统,使得项目管理和版本控制更加便捷,符合现代软件开发的趋势。
与其他PHP开发工具相比,这款新开发的Eclipse插件具有明显的优势。首先,在代码智能提示方面,该插件能够提供更为精准和全面的代码建议,帮助开发者快速编写代码,减少键盘输入量。其次,在语法错误检查与修复方面,该插件不仅能够实时检测语法错误,还能提供具体的修复建议,这对于提高代码质量和减少调试时间具有重要意义。此外,该插件还内置了强大的调试与优化工具,支持设置断点、单步执行等功能,帮助开发者高效定位和解决问题。这些功能共同构成了一个全面的开发辅助系统,为PHP开发者提供了卓越的开发体验。与其他同类工具相比,这款插件在功能丰富性、易用性和稳定性方面都表现出色,具有明显的竞争优势。
为了更好地满足PHP开发者的需求,开发团队正在规划未来的功能扩展方向。首先,计划增加更高级的代码重构工具,帮助开发者更轻松地进行代码结构调整,提高代码的可维护性。其次,将进一步优化现有的调试与优化工具,提高其准确性和实用性,以适应更加复杂的开发场景。此外,还将考虑增加对更多第三方库和框架的支持,以扩大插件的应用范围。最后,开发团队还将持续关注最新的PHP开发趋势和技术动态,定期发布更新,确保插件能够紧跟技术前沿,为用户提供最先进的开发工具。通过这些努力,开发团队希望这款Eclipse插件能够成为PHP开发者不可或缺的开发助手,助力他们创造更多高质量的应用程序。
综上所述,这款新开发的Eclipse插件为PHP开发者提供了一套全面的开发辅助工具,显著提升了开发效率和代码质量。通过其实时的代码智能提示、语法错误检查与修复以及内置的调试与优化工具等功能,开发者能够更快速、准确地编写代码,并有效减少调试时间。此外,插件还支持Git等版本控制系统,使得项目管理和版本控制变得更加便捷。用户反馈显示,这款插件在满足PHP开发者的基本需求方面表现出色,同时也指出了未来改进的方向,如增加更多高级功能和支持更多的第三方库和框架。展望未来,随着PHP开发领域的不断发展和技术的进步,这款插件有望成为PHP开发者不可或缺的工具之一,助力他们创造更多高质量的应用程序。